Explanation:
• The graphs of y=Ax² and y=Bx² ,open upwards,, therefore, ,the leading coefficients A and B are positive.
• The graphs of y=Cx² and y=Dx² ,open downwards,, therefore, ,the leading coefficients C and D are negative.
Next, the graph of y=Bx² is wider than the graph of y=Ax², therefore:
